RBA buys A$1.0B govt bonds but 2023 yld still slightly above 0.25%

By Sophia Rodrigues

Published On 10 Aug 2020 , 03:56 PM

The RBA bought A$1.0 billion of Australian government bonds at the third bond-buying auction since last Wednesday but the weighted average yield on the April 2023 bond was still marginally higher than the 0.25% target.

The RBA bought A$663 million of April 2023 bond at cut-off yield of 0.2575% and weighted average yield of 0.26%.

It also bought A$337 million of April 2024 bond at cut-off yield of 0.2875% and weighted average yield of 0.2898%.
